  Erik Gregersen

Erik Gregersen

Player Profile

Class:
Junior

Hometown:
Sugar Land, Texas

High School:
Clements HS

Height / Weight:
6-5 / 225

Position:
RHP

Birthdate:
09/19/1986

Experience:
2L

B/T:
R/R

2007: Got into 18 games on the year ... had 19 strikeouts for the season as opposed to only 10 walks ... finished season ranking seventh at SFA with 41 career appearnces ... pitched 1.1 scoreless innings to pick up the save in a 2-1 win over Big 12 foe Texas Tech (2/4) ... gave up only one run in a season-long stint of 4.0 innings pitched against Lamar (3/23) ... had a season-best three-strikeout performance in 2.0 scoreless innings pitched with no walks against Northwestern State (4/7).

2006: Made three starts in 31.1 innings of work... gave up 31 hits while striking out 25 and walking 12... posted a 5.17 ERA and an 0-3 record... took the no decision in an 8-7 loss against Northwestern State after giving up four hits and three runs in three innings and striking out two (4/15) ... was named to the Athletic Director's Honor Roll.

High School: Was a two-year letterwinner in baseball and basketball at Clements High... helped guide his prep squad to back-to-back district titles as a junior and senior... led Clements High School to a regional finals appearance as a sophomore and junior... named a Texas Scholar... a high school teammate of current Lumberjack Zach Gardner.

Personal: Son of Martin and Cyde Gregersen... is majoring in business and minoring in international business.
